43// Class Description:
44//
45// Implementation of the model of multiple scattering based on
46// G.Wentzel, Z. Phys. 40 (1927) 590.
47// H.W.Lewis, Phys Rev 78 (1950) 526.
48// J.M. Fernandez-Varea et al., NIM B73 (1993) 447.
49// L.Urban, CERN-OPEN-2006-077.
